The healthcare industry has undergone massive changes in recent years with the adoption of new technologies like artificial intelligence, machine learning, and blockchain. Of these, blockchain is poised to have a hugely disruptive and positive impact on healthcare in the coming years.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

Blockchain is essentially a distributed, decentralized, public ledger that allows the secure, transparent, and tamper-proof recording of transactions. While blockchain is often associated with c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in, the technology has many other potential use cases, especially in the healthcare industry.<\/p>\n\n\n\n

Some major areas where blockchain can influence healthcare include better data security and privacy, supply chain tracking, clinical trials, medical credentials verification, health insurance, and more. There are already many promising blockchain healthcare startups working on solutions in these domains.<\/p>\n\n\n\n
